Title
Concerning current STFT estimations to the RC diode circuit

Abstract
The subject of the theoretical analysis presented in this article is obtaining formulae for current in the RC diode nonlinear circuit by using the Special trans functions theory (STFT). Namely, the modified Lambert nonlinear functional equation which describes the current in RC diode circuit is solved analytically in closed form (a novel special tran function, tranLD(R, C, T, i (0)), and, also, is solved by using an advanced iterative procedure within STF theory. Structure of the STFT solutions, numerical results and graphical simulations confirm the validity of the basic principle of the STFT.
